How much do remote representative jobs pay per year?

As of May 28, 2026, the average yearly pay for remote representative in Springfield, MO is $40,223.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$34,100.00 and $39,100.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Remote Representative,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Remote Representative, you need strong communication skills, problem-solving abilities, and typically a high school diploma or equivalent. Familiarity with CRM platforms, helpdesk software, and virtual communication tools like Zoom or Slack is often required. Self-motivation, time management, and adaptability are crucial soft skills for excelling in a remote environment. These skills and qualifications enable effective customer support, efficient workflow, and strong team collaboration despite physical distance.

How do Remote Representatives typically stay connected and collaborate with their teams?

Remote Representatives often use a mix of communication tools such as video conferencing, instant messaging, and collaborative project platforms to stay in sync with their teams. Regular virtual check-ins, team meetings, and shared digital workspaces help maintain alignment on goals and tasks. Building strong communication habits and proactively reaching out are key to overcoming the challenge of physical distance, ensuring smooth workflow and fostering a supportive team environment.

What are Remote Representatives?

Remote Representatives are professionals who handle customer inquiries, support requests, or sales activities from a location outside of a traditional office setting. They typically communicate with clients via phone, email, or online chat, and use digital tools to access company resources and resolve issues. This role allows for flexibility in work location, often enabling representatives to work from home or anywhere with reliable internet. Remote Representatives are common in industries such as customer service, technical support, and sales, playing a crucial role in maintaining client satisfaction and business operations.

What is the difference between Remote Representative vs Customer Service Agent?

AspectRemote RepresentativeCustomer Service Agent
CredentialsHigh school diploma or equivalent; some roles may require specific certificationsHigh school diploma or equivalent; minimal certifications needed
Work EnvironmentHome office or remote setting, often with flexible hoursHome or call center environment, typically during scheduled hours
Industry UsageUsed across various industries like sales, tech support, and client relationsPrimarily in retail, telecom, and service sectors
Job FocusHandling client interactions, sales, or support remotelyResponding to customer inquiries, resolving issues, providing information

Both roles involve remote communication with clients, but Remote Representatives often have broader responsibilities like sales or account management, while Customer Service Agents focus mainly on support and issue resolution. Understanding these differences can help you choose the right career path or job search focus.
